Naples, he believes his wife is cheating on him, argues and then goes to the police with drugs and gets arrested.

Desperate over alleged marital infidelity, a 46-year-old man from the Traiano district entered the police station and demanded arrest. His bag contained drugs and cash intended for drug dealing.

Napoli, in the night, a man's collapse: the marital crisis and the unexpected gesture. A marriage in tatters, a mind clouded by anger and jealousy, and a recurring thought: leave that house at any cost.

This is the picture that emerges from the incident that occurred last night involving a 46-year-old man from the Traiano district, already known to the police, who, he said, was overwhelmed by his wife's constant infidelity.

According to the reconstruction, the man left the house after yet another argument, in an altered emotional state and unable to manage the wave of revengeful thoughts tormenting him. The most absurd yet lucid decision, in his desperate logic, was made just minutes later.

The scene in the barracks

At 22.15pm the 46 year old showed up at the train station Carabinieri from the Traiano district. He knocked on the door and, turning to the soldier on duty, said, "Brigadié, otherwise I'll get into trouble!" His confusion was evident: his voice trembling, his sweating profusely, his complexion pale, and a torrent of words.

As he explained his discovery of his wife's affair, the man pulled a package from his pocket. Inside, just under 50 grams of cocaine. The policeman, incredulous, immediately administered a drug test: positive.

In the shoulder bag, another 5 grams of the same substance and €260 in cash, divided into bills of various denominations. At that point, the 46-year-old confessed everything: the drugs were intended for sale and the money was the proceeds of the latest sales.

“I want to go to jail”

In his confused statement, the man repeatedly reiterated that he didn't want to return home, that he didn't want to see his wife again. So much so that he explicitly requested his arrest, explaining that he'd rather go to prison than face another night under the same roof.

The Carabinieri had no alternative: the 46-year-old was arrested for possession of narcotics with intent to sell. He was held in custody pending trial. House arrest was not granted, precisely because of his personal circumstances and the risk of further family tensions.

The story, with its dramatic and surreal overtones, once again highlights how situations of emotional fragility can intertwine with illicit activities, producing unpredictable and, in this case, paradoxically self-incriminating outcomes.
